    We stayed here as a base for Koyasan, as we couldn’t get accommodation for five up on the mountain. We had a hire car. The road from Koyasan down here is extremely narrow and windy - it will take you half an hour, and you will want to be a confident driver on narrow mountain roads. We lived in fear that we would meet an oncoming vehicle in one of the insanely narrow stretches, but never did, thankfully. They have a restaurant on site which we recommend you use - there is nowhere else to eat within a large distance, and almost all the restaurants in Koyasan are closed in the evening. We had breakfast there which was fantastic - though a little too traditionally Japanese for our fussy teenage son’s taste. The accommodation is in a lovely quiet valley - it’s a beautiful spot. Our cabin was spacious and had good cooking facilities (though we didn’t use them). The receptionist spoke enough English to get us booked in without recourse to Google Translate. There was no wifi in our cabin - but amazingly enough there was phone reception, despite being in a deep valley in the middle of nowhere. There may be Wifi in reception but we didn’t explore this. We used the private onsen in our cabin - basically a very large stone bath that you fill from hot and cold taps to whatever temperature you want. Very pleasant. The hotel seems to offer a shuttle service to Koyasan - we didn’t use it but overheard other guests who had used it.

    I spent one night in Kii-Katsuura after walking the Kumano...

    I spent one night in Kii-Katsuura after walking the Kumano Koda Daimon-Zaka section up to the Nachisan shrine and waterfall. It is a four hour train ride from Osaka but we’ll worth it to see this beautiful area in Japan. Just to warn you, the iconic red pagoda near the waterfall is currently being restored and is covered in tarpaulin until early next year. Katsuura is a sleepy fishing and onsen town. Visit the fishery on the port at 7am to see the daily tuna auction. A great experience is bathing in the cave onsen at Hotel Urashima on an Island five minutes by ferry from Katsuura.

    Shingu is a small coastal town with few hills which is a...

    Shingu is a small coastal town with few hills which is a wonderful to find after 10 days hiking on the mountainous Kumano Kodo pilgrimage walks. One of the 3 Great Shrines is here and very accessible whether walking or driving. Getting to and from Shingu is very easy with the train station and bus station being together in the center of town. It is a good base for reaching the other 2 Great Shrines of the Kumano Kodo at Hongu and Nachisan. There are a number of good eateries in the town but one of the joys was just wandering down laneways and discovering little gems not listed in the usual guides.
